All About 'Polyphone': Meaning, Strategy & Finding Words From Letters
Meaning:
The term polyphone refers to a linguistic concept where a single spelling corresponds to multiple pronunciations. This feature is commonly found in the English language, allowing for variations in sound and meaning depending on context. In the realm of word games like Scrabble, polyphones can add an intriguing layer of strategy, as players can utilize the same letters to form words with different pronunciations.
About the Word:
Polyphone is significant in both linguistics and word games, as it showcases the complexity and richness of language. It emphasizes the idea of finding words from letters that can yield various meanings and pronunciations, enhancing the challenge and excitement in gameplay. Understanding polyphones can aid players in making informed decisions during their turns.
Etymology:
The word polyphone is derived from the Greek roots "poly," meaning "many," and "phone," meaning "voice" or "sound." This etymological background highlights the word's core concept of multiple sounds associated with a single form, reflecting the diversity found in spoken language.
